What to look for in sport face sunscreen

Choosing the right sport face sunscreen ensures you stay protected during intense outdoor activities.

1. Broad-Spectrum Protection

Citrus catapult arrow

Look for sunscreens labeled as 'broad-spectrum' to shield your skin from both UVA and UVB rays, which can cause sunburn, premature aging, and skin cancer.

2. Water and Sweat Resistance

Citrus catapult arrow

Sport sunscreens should be water- and sweat-resistant, ideally lasting at least forty to eighty minutes during vigorous activity or swimming.

3. Non-Comedogenic Formula

Citrus catapult arrow

Since facial skin is more prone to breakouts, choose a non-comedogenic sunscreen that won’t clog pores or cause irritation.

4. Texture and Finish

Citrus catapult arrow

Opt for lightweight, non-greasy formulas that absorb quickly without leaving a white cast. This ensures comfort and won’t interfere with your performance.
